Graduation of the 17th Class at the Dignity Training Center in Benghazi

Benghazi witnesses the strengthening of Libya’s Armed Forces with the graduation of newly trained officers, in an event highlighted by leaders from the Security Units and the National Army.

In an event marking a significant milestone in the formation of new generations within Libya’s Armed Forces, the Dignity Training Center celebrated the graduation of its seventeenth cohort. The ceremony took place in Benghazi and was attended by prominent military figures such as the Secretary-General of the General Leadership Team, Aul Khairi Al-Tamimi, and the Head of Staff of the Security Units, Raken Khaled Khalifa.

The graduates, who completed a series of rigorous specialized courses in various military areas, were praised for their excellent performance and the high level of discipline they demonstrated throughout the program. This center has been pivotal in revitalizing the Libyan Armed Forces, providing advanced training that has strengthened the structure and operational capacity of the country’s security units.

During the event, senior military officials emphasized the importance of having well-trained new officers to face the country’s security challenges. Throughout their training, the graduates acquired critical skills for making tactical and strategic decisions in the field, which are considered vital for the future of Libya’s armed forces.

The Dignity Training Center has played a key role in modernizing the military’s capabilities, focusing not only on technical training but also on promoting key values such as integrity, leadership, and discipline. The graduation event symbolizes the ongoing efforts of Libyan authorities to strengthen their military institutions in a challenging security environment.

With the presence of the top commanders of the Armed Forces and other security leaders, the graduation of this new generation of officers reflects efforts to consolidate a more robust and cohesive military institution. In their speeches, the speakers highlighted that the success of the graduates is a victory for Libya’s stability and sovereignty, emphasizing the continued commitment to investing in the training and development of its armed forces.

The ceremony not only marked the closure of a training phase for the new officers but also underscored Libya’s commitment to national peace and security. With a solid foundation of trained officers, the country’s armed forces are better prepared to face the challenges of an uncertain future, contributing to the consolidation of a stronger and more secure state.
